Question: How do you set up a 302 redirect in GoDaddy?

Answer

Setting up a 302 redirect in GoDaddy is important for managing the temporary redirection of traffic from one URL to another. This type of redirect is particularly useful during website maintenance or when pages are moved temporarily without intending to affect their SEO value.

Steps to Set Up a 302 Redirect in GoDaddy

  1. Log in to Your GoDaddy Account: Access your GoDaddy account by entering your credentials at the GoDaddy website.

  2. Navigate to Your Domain Manager: Once logged in, go to your product list and select 'Domains'. Click on the domain for which you want to set up the redirect.

  3. Manage DNS Settings: Within the domain settings, find and click on ‘Manage DNS’ or similar options depending on the interface.

  4. Access the Forwarding Section: In the DNS Management page, scroll down to find the 'Forwarding' section. Here, you can manage domain or subdomain forwarding.

  5. Set Up the Redirect: Click ‘Add’ under the forwarding section. You will need to:

    • Choose whether to forward the domain or a subdomain.
    • Enter the URL where you want to redirect traffic.
    • Select 'Temporary (302)' as your redirect type, which ensures that the redirect is not permanent.
    • Choose the settings for how the URL will be forwarded. For instance, you can decide to forward with or without the path.
  6. Save Your Settings: After entering all the necessary details, save your settings. The DNS changes might take some time to propagate, typically up to 48 hours.

Why Use a 302 Redirect?

A 302 redirect is used when a webpage is temporarily moved or under maintenance. It tells search engines that the move or redirection is only temporary, preserving the original page’s search engine ranking until the normal URL is restored.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

  • Using 302 instead of 301 for permanent redirects: If the change is permanent, use a 301 redirect instead, as it passes more link equity.
  • Forgetting to monitor the redirect: Even though the redirection is temporary, it's critical to monitor its impact on user experience and SEO.

By following these steps, you can effectively manage temporary URL redirections through GoDaddy, ensuring minimal disruption to users and maintaining SEO performance.
